Transaction 2fa8749feabb0bbfc76eac45e87bd90264ad2867de6c0d05ce1ba31a99ad851a
1 Input
1 Output
-
2fa8749feabb0bbfc76eac45e87bd90264ad2867de6c0d05ce1ba31a99ad851a:0
- value
- 105645
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49281ebe3e13f3e9ce85043ffe5a28f51330aac9 OP_EQUAL
- address
- 38MqK95dN2KPfPrrdRGgkgabyEswxkwvEp